Stainless Steel Guide Part 2: Finishes, Color, and Light

Explore the remarkable range of finishes, colors, and light interactions that make stainless steel so compelling in architecture and design. Its surface treatments — from mechanical textures and embossing to chemical and interference coloring — influence how light is reflected, diffused, or absorbed, yielding effects that range from mirror-like brilliance to subtle glow. Stainless steel's wide variety of finishes and color possibilities gives designers an unmatched palette for shaping appearance, mood, and spatial experience.

Stainless Steel Guide Part 1: Design, Fabrication, and Architecture

Stainless steel — the king of architectural metals — is prized for its unique combination of strength, corrosion resistance, and reflective beauty. Its modern prominence began in the 20th century, with iconic early applications like the Gateway Arch and the Chrysler Building showcasing its enduring appeal. Stainless steel offers a multitude of finishes and textures, performance, and expressive design for façades, roofs, and sculptural work — all rooted in its modern metallurgical evolution.

Weathering Steel Guide Part 3: Preweathered Solanum™ Steel

Discover how weathering steel evolves beyond traditional COR-TEN into controlled, high-performance surfaces tailored for modern architecture. Innovative products like preweathered Solanum™ weathering steel offer richer, more stable patinas, reduce staining and inconsistencies, and expand possibilities for indoor and integrated applications. By addressing the limitations of natural oxidation, these next-generation materials broaden where and how weathering steel’s aesthetic and functional strengths can be confidently specified.

Weathering Steel Guide Part 2: How Preweathering Steel Works

Explore how preweathering accelerates and refines the patina process on weathering steel, giving designers control over surface aesthetics, timeline, and performance. Through controlled oxidation cycles and preparation techniques, preweathering produces rich, stable surfaces that emulate years of natural exposure while minimizing loose rust and runoff. Understanding the science and methods behind this approach helps teams balance design intent with practical considerations in architectural applications.
